About
Optimitive develops AI-powered real-time optimization software for industrial processes, using its OPTIBAT 7 platform to deliver autonomous closed-loop control that increases output while minimizing carbon footprint. The platform serves cement, chemical, petrochemical, metal, and paper industries, achieving proven results including up to 10% production growth, 7% raw material reduction, 6% energy reduction, 8% cost reduction, and 2,410 tons of annual CO2 emission reduction per asset optimized. With deployment in 4-6 months and ROI in under one year, OPTIBAT 7 has been deployed across 75+ facilities in 7 major regions worldwide. The company has been using AI since 2008, well before it became mainstream, with nearly 20 years of business experience. Optimitive is certified in multiple quality and security standards and partners with global technology and engineering companies. Founded in 2008 and headquartered in Vitoria-Gasteiz, Spain, the company has raised approximately $7.9 million at the Series A stage.
